Edmund Tarbell “My Family at Cotuit” 1898

Prof. Jim Gould shared this discovery by Paul Rifkin of a painting by Edmund Tarbell of a mother and her children sitting on the bluff of Lowell’s Point looking south over Codman’s (Bluff) Point and Sampson’s Island in Cotuit. This was the home of Harvard President Abbott Lawrence Lowell, my great-great grandfather’s friend who encouraged him to write his reminiscences.
